Default Pay as you go Rally Master Pro

Hi All,
When I first needed to buy new tracks in RMP I had the option to buy all of them for 40000 cr. I chose to use my free credits and only bought 2 tracks (5 and 6 I think). Now i don't have the option to buy all of the tracks for 40000 and it wants 10000 for the next installment of tracks. If I continue to "pay as I go" how many credits will it cost to get all 27 tracks. If it is more than 40000, how can I get back the option to buy all tracks for 40000?

It's not a scam as it's all well explained in the information texts supplied by the game - it's not our fault if you don't read them!

So let me clear this up: If you play Rally Master Pro for the first time, you'll be able to play the first 2 tracks free of charge and then continue playing the first rally without ever paying one cent! I repeat:

You can play the first third of the game without paying one cent!

Please keep that in mind, if you think that our system is a scam - if we'd want to scam you, we'd even take money for the first two tracks!

If the shop appears for the first time, then and only then, you'll have the choice between paying 40.000 credits for all tracks at once or paying for every 2 tracks. After you've selected the two-track-option, you won't be able to purchase all tracks at once. This is our way of saying "thank you" to those customers who're not only after free downloads, but also payed for credits before playing the game.
